Media industry leaders are gathered at the Digiday Publishing Summit Wednesday through Friday to discuss the issues that are reshaping their industry. Just because you’re not on hand doesn’t mean you have to miss out. We will be live streaming today from Vail, Colorado, starting at 11 a.m. ET.
Speaking today is Jimmy Jellinek, chief content officer and editorial director at Playboy, who will be talking about rebuilding the brand for the digital era. And later, Lisa Stone, chief community officer at SheKnows and Mark Coatney, svp-digital at Al Jazeera, are going to discuss how publishers are creatively using platforms.
